Location
•Piers Close is a friendly and peaceful cul-de-sac.
•Warwick Hospital is on your doorstep.
•Excellent local schooling includes Coten End Primary School, approximately a 15-minute walk away and rated Outstanding by Ofsted, together with Myton School, around one mile away and rated Good by Ofsted.
•Warwick Railway Station is approximately a 10-minute walk away, while regular bus services are available from nearby Coten End.
•St Nicholas Park, with its children’s playground, café, crazy golf and leisure facilities, together with the beautiful Priory Park, are both within a 15-minute walk. Warwick Racecourse is also approximately 1.5 miles away and provides wonderful open space for walking.
•A great selection of popular pubs can be found within a 20-minute walk, including The Bowling Green, The Black Pug, The Roebuck and The Saxon Mill.
•There are several excellent cafés within a 15-minute walk.
•Smith Street, with its independent shops, cafés and restaurants, is approximately a 15-minute walk away.
•Warwick town centre and Market Place, offering an even wider range of restaurants, cafés and public houses, are approximately a 20-minute walk away.
